Just in Time delivers trauma-informed, attachment-based mental health care for youth transitioning out of foster care by repairing relational ruptures and restoring connection. Through consistent and trustworthy relationships, community integration, and evidence-based therapeutic practices, we support participants in rebuilding agency, safety, emotional regulation, and the capacity for healthy, sustaining relationships. Just in Time for Foster Youth is seeking a Basic Needs Resource Navigator to support young adults with foster care experience as they navigate urgent life needs and move toward stability and independence. This role is ideal for someone who brings high emotional intelligence, strong situational awareness, and experience supporting individuals in high-stress or crisis-adjacent situations. We strongly encourage applicants from underrepresented communities, LGBTQIA+ individuals, and those with lived foster care or system-impacted experiences to apply.
